Abu Dhabi Airports Company has received six tenders for the construction of an AED11.7bn ($3.2bn) midfield terminal building at Abu Dhabi International Airport, as part of the airport’s AED25bn redevelopment plan.

The 700,000 square metres terminal building will initially handle 30 million passengers per year.

Bidders for the project include Al Habtoor-Murray & Roberts, Bechtel-Al Jaber, Hyundai Engineering & Construction-Kumho, Larsen & Toubro-NPC, Samsung-ACC and TAV-CCC.

A second runway and a third terminal have already been completed as part of the redevelopment project.

Construction of the midfield terminal will begin during the second quarter of 2012 and will be complete by the first half of 2017.
